Ulimit options that are supported by every shell I've seen:-H: Combine with other options to set or show the hard limit only.-S: Combine with other options to set or show the soft limit only.-c: maximum core file size (512-byte blocks)-d: maximum heap (data segment) size (kB)-f: maximum file size (512-byte blocks) Maximum memory size (kbytes): ulimit -m unlimited.
